The Evolution of Vacuum Cleaners
Vacuum cleaning innovation has come a long way because the traditional upright vacuums of the early 20th century. The introduction of bagless systems, filters, and ergonomic styles reinvented home cleaning. The emergence of battery technology and synthetic intelligence has actually even more changed the landscape, leading the way for robotic vacuums.

Key Features of Intelligent Vacuum Cleaners
When thinking about an intelligent vacuum, it's necessary to understand the features that set them apart from conventional vacuums. Below are a few of the most considerable characteristics:
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Navigation Technology | Advanced sensing units and mapping systems assist the vacuum navigate barriers and efficiently clean each space. |
Smart Home Integration | Many designs work with smart home systems such as Google Assistant and Amazon Alexa for hands-free operation. |
Self-Charging | Intelligent vacuums can go back to their charging stations when the battery runs low, guaranteeing they're always prepared to clean. |
Virtual Boundaries | Users can set borders with virtual walls, avoiding the vacuum from getting in particular spaces or areas. |
Arranged Cleaning | Many models use customizable cleaning schedules, enabling users to set particular times for automated cleaning. |
Filtration Systems | HEPA filters are frequently included to trap irritants and dust, making homes cleaner and safer for inhabitants. |

Considerations Before Purchasing
While intelligent vacuum feature various benefits, possible purchasers should think about numerous elements to ensure their efficiency and compatibility with their particular requirements. Below is a list of factors to consider:
- Home Layout: Evaluate whether your home has a complicated design that may prevent navigation techniques utilized by particular designs.
- Type of Flooring: Different vacuums perform better on particular surfaces (e.g., carpets vs. wood floors).
- Family pet Hair: If you have family pets, search for vacuums particularly created to deal with pet hair and dander.
- Battery Life: Consider the runtime of the vacuum to ensure it can cover your entire area before needing a recharge.
- Maintenance: Determine how often the vacuum requires maintenance, consisting of filter changes and brush cleaning.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How does an intelligent vacuum navigate my home?
Intelligent vacuum use a combination of infrared sensors, cams, and laser mapping innovation to create a comprehensive map of your home. They adjust their cleaning paths based on challenges and furnishings layouts.
2. Can smart vacuum deal with multiple floor types?
Yes, most robotic vacuum cleaners are created to handle numerous floor types, including wood, tile, and carpet. Nevertheless, specific models might perform better on certain surfaces, so it's necessary to inspect their requirements.
3. How do I clear the dustbin?
A lot of intelligent vacuums included a dustbin that can be easily accessed and emptied. Some advanced designs even offer self-emptying capabilities, sending dirt and debris into a bigger container at the charging station.
4. Are intelligent vacuum cleaners reliable for deep cleaning?
While intelligent vacuums stand out at preserving tidiness and handling dirt on an everyday basis, they are not generally as efficient as traditional vacuums for deep cleaning. Users might still need to carry out extensive cleaning sessions regularly.
5. Just how much do intelligent vacuum cleaners cost?
Prices for intelligent vacuum can differ considerably based upon features and brand name. Fundamental models can start around ₤ 200, while high-end models with innovative functions can cost ₤ 1,000 or more.
